Aspen Point Health And Rehabilitation
Saint Charles, St. Charles County, Missouri · CCN 265118 · For-profit (LLC) · part of Vertical Health Services (15 facilities, chain average 1.9 stars)
CMS rates Aspen Point Health And Rehabilitation 1 of 5 overall as of August 2026. 180 certified beds, 54 residents a day on average. 74 citations on record from the current inspection cycles, 7 at immediate jeopardy; 7 fines totalling $340,683 and 1 payment denial.
